    An ammeter and a voltmeter are joined in series to a cell. Their readings are A and V respectively. If a resistance is now joined in parallel with the voltmeter, then:

    A)  A will decrease, V will increase

    B)  A will increase, V will decrease

    C)  both A and V will increase

    D)  both A and V will increase

    Correct Answer: B

    Solution :

      When a resistance is joined in parallel with voltmeter. Now V and S are in parallel so it become an ammeter.   \[\therefore \]A and\[{{A}_{1}}\] the two ammeters are in series reading will become equal. \[\therefore \]A increases and in parallel R decreases which decreases V.
